Who funds higher education access work in California
15 funders have a record of paying for higher education access work by California recipients: 176 grants totaling $22.7M, most recently in 2025 — mostly private foundations, plus grantmaking charities. The largest by matched giving are Leonard & Beryl Buck Foundation ($7.8M), The Rosalinde and Arthur Gilbert ($1.4M) and The Ralph M Parsons Foundation ($790,000).
From IRS Form 990-PF and 990 Schedule I filings, 2019–2025. Grants already paid to California recipients — evidence of what these funders back, not open calls.
